Site Reliability Engineering is Google's answer to the question of how to run production systems at scale without the traditional friction between development velocity and operational stability. SRE introduces engineering discipline to operations — replacing manual, toil-heavy processes with automated systems, and replacing vague uptime commitments with quantifiable Service Level Objectives (SLOs) backed by error budgets that align business expectations with engineering investment.
SLOs Over Vague Promises: Techglock's SRE practice begins by defining meaningful SLOs for your most critical user journeys — availability, latency, error rate — and instrumenting your systems to measure them continuously. Error budgets derived from SLOs give engineering teams a rational framework for balancing feature delivery against reliability investment, eliminating the subjective debates that typically characterise Dev vs Ops conflicts.
Eliminating Toil: Toil — manual, repetitive operational work that scales linearly with traffic — is the enemy of engineering productivity and system reliability. We identify toil in your existing operations, automate it away, and implement the runbooks, incident management frameworks, and on-call rotations that enable your team to respond to incidents quickly and confidently.
